Soaring high above the world and all its problems is a wonderful sensation. Wouldn't it be great to spread your wings, take a few flaps and then feel yourself lifted up high and away from everything instantly? The eagle is to be envied, isn't it? Just think of how it can be swooping down for food one minute and in a flash be transported back up. Making its home on the highest mountain tops, far away from the danger of predators, it enjoys a magnificent, peaceful life.
Do you know that you can soar to heights you may never have experienced and feel lifted up like the eagle by wind beneath your wings? That's how God has equipped you. He promises that if you are patient and wait for His timing, your strength will be renewed and you shall mount up with wings as eagles. (Isa. 40: 31) He means every single Word that he promises! And, all His promises are for you! What does it mean to have the wind beneath your wings, spiritually? Let me tell you my story. Jack was lying comatose on total life support in the Intensive Care Unit with a brain aneurysm. Hope of any kind of recovery was next to nil. Faith was slipping as I listened to all the negative prognoses and the obvious deterioration of my beloved husband in front of me. It's very hard to keep praying in faith and praising God when everything in the physical realm points to total disaster. Our pastor kept assuring me that according to God's Word Jack was healed! I, on the other hand, kept calling him for more prayer support because all the symptoms continued to get worse! I believed the Word of God. I knew that "By His Stripes We Are Healed" (Isa. 53: 5). I had been standing on that Scripture when praying for others many times, and had seen many delivered and healed. Now I knew what it was like to be on the receiving end. What to do? My head was in a complete turmoil. I believed God to heal him. Now a decision had to be made. Should I authorize a most delicate brain operation with virtually no guarantee? After much prayer and family consultation, I went off to a quiet place. The mountain straddling the hospital was my favorite rendez-vous with the Lord at that time. It overlooked the city, the river and miles and miles of red-hued autumn-shaded horizon. I sat there quietly with the Lord on top of my little world for a long time. The surgeon explained the procedure to me, reamed off a long list of probable disastrous results, and handed me a form to sign. After applying my signature to exonerate the surgeon and hospital of any mistakes and complications, I took cupped his hands in mine. I looked up into his face, with a team of resident doctors surrounding us, and told him that his hands were anointed and would be guided by God. He looked down on his upturned hands and closed his eyes as I said a prayer. Peace filled the room. I had literally relinquished Jack to the Lord, and together we had placed him into the surgeon's hands. I knew that I knew that from that moment everything would be O.K. The wind of the Holy Spirit was tangibly buoying me up! Once a difficult decision is prayerfully made, you will feel yourself being drawn into the secret place under the shadow of the Almighty. (Ps. 91: 1) That's when you realize that He replaces all the wearisome worrying with His perfect peace that truly passes all human understanding. (Phil. 4: 7) You will know from that moment on that, regardless of the outcome, God is in control and His perfect Will shall be done! Would you like to be assured of being fully undergirded, soaring with wings as eagles? Even if you are encompassed by misery, find time to hide in that secret place, and the Lord will lift you up! "Be still and know that I am God." (Ps. 46: 10) After all the prayers have been made, it is time to stand and wait patiently. It's at this time, in the silence of your heart communing with your Lord, that the assurance comes. He is indeed the wind beneath your wings! About the Author
